Comments:
The Minnesota Colonial Waterbird Nesting Inventory was conducted by the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ources from 1977 to 1980. The reports include Western grebe colony counts of each year (except 1979) but only 1977 and 1978 have individual breeding lake survey numbers. 1977 had 15 pairs in the marsh, 1978 had 50 pairs, both pair numbers X 2 for individual #s. The 1980 report summarizes colony status for 5 colonies but does not name them so is entered here as a statewide entry with no breeding lakes named.
